Head of the marble statue of Disraeli in his robes as Chancellor of the Exchequer, by Charles Bell Birch, ARA, (1832-93) in the Entrance Arcade at Hughenden Manor, Buckinghamshire, home of prime minister Benjamin Disraeli between 1848 and 1881.
